Oh, *windows*. - Warphammer. Oct 23rd, 2009 02:01 am. Windows 7 wouldn't upgrade. No space, it said. But, I thought, looking at the 150GB free, over half of the disk, what could it need? It took much poking and prodding to find out the problem, it thought all that space was an OEM recovery partition and thus could not be used.
